>>28906339Odds are your cat actually does have poor efficiency which is why the downstream is mirroring the upstream. Either that or you have a bad ground.

>>28906339Had this issue a few months ago. Your catalytic converter might be failing. They have to be over 95% efficient or you'll get CEL because tree huggers are insane and the regulation makers are communist. Mine failed due to a stuck PCV valve and a worn out sparkplug that was misfiring was allowing unburned oil into the exhaust stream which fouled the cat.
